The Brindlewave firmware update channel exposes a single POST endpoint that accepts a signed manifest and a target device group. Devices poll the channel every six hours and apply updates only if the manifest signature matches the group's pinned certificate. Rollbacks are triggered automatically when the post-flash health probe fails twice. All requests to the staging channel must authenticate against the Oakfern provisioning service. The key for that service is provided below.

gateway credential: vxb3-o9a

Handover — Brindlewick cache postmortem. The stale-cache bug in Quillfeather's pricing service stemmed from the invalidation worker silently skipping keys after a failed lease renewal. We patched the lease logic Tuesday and doubled the TTL margin as a safeguard. Watch the eviction-lag dashboard closely for the next two rotations. The values currently deployed to production are listed below.

config for tagaf-bawif:
[norok]
host = norok.ordinworks.local
user = norok_svc
database = norok_prod

☐ Heads up, plugin folks: the Fernwheel build farm's agents drift. We sync clocks hourly, but between syncs you can see skew of a few hundred milliseconds, which is enough to break naive timestamp-based cache invalidation in your plugin. Always compare against the coordinator's monotonic tick, never the agent wall clock — the SDK exposes it as `farm.tick()`. If your plugin's signing cache gets wedged by skew, you can reset it from the recovery console. The console accepts the passphrase shown below.

vault phrase of yaduf-yajop = lamath-kelix-aldion-zorius-ulaox-eliax-gorox-norok-fenael-fenath-julael-pelius-belius-druion